Valley Forge Christian College (VFCC; UVF)

601 E. Main St, Collegeville, PA

Valley Forge Christian College is a nonprofit private school that has a large number of degrees available for students to choose from. The school is located in Phoenixville, Pennsylvania, in a predominantly suburban area. The school maintains an Assemblies of God Church affiliation, which is evident in the role it plays in program curriculums and daily life at the school. Approximately 1,100 students are enrolled annually at Valley Forge Christian College.

Students can select from a few areas of study, including but not limited to:

  • Psychology
  • Theology And Religious Vocations
  • Business And Marketing Studies
  • Public Administration And Social Services

Students applying for admission are required to submit an application, school records, test scores and any requested letters of recommendations, which will then be reviewed by admissions officials. The majority of students admitted to VFCC earn an SAT score in a range of 840 - 1110, or an ACT composite score between 15 - 22. Roughly 80 percent of all applicant were accepted at VFCC, with 64 percent of those admitted choosing to attend.

The cost of undergraduate tuition is approximately $19,000, but may change per year. Students are encouraged to use the school's net price calculator to better understand their personal tuition costs. The cost of on-campus housing is approximately $4,300 for the year. This school may help with costs by offering financial aid for students that are eligible in the form of scholarships, grants, and loans.

Intercollegiate Athletics

Valley Forge Christian College is a Member of National Collegiate Athletic Association (NCAA), with many of the sports being in the NCAA Division III without football classification. The most popular sports played are listed below:

  • Baseball (364)
  • Basketball (376)
  • Golf
  • Soccer
  • Softball
  • Track and Field, X-Country
  • Volleyball
